We assume this previous info:  It is known that the amounts of time required for room-service delivery at a certain Marriott Hotel are Normally distributed with the average delivery time of 20 minutes.

Previous concepts

Normal distribution, is a "probability distribution that is symmetric about the mean, showing that data near the mean are more frequent in occurrence than data far from the mean".

The Z-score is "a numerical measurement used in statistics of a value's relationship to the mean (average) of a group of values, measured in terms of standard deviations from the mean".  

Solution to the problem

Let X the random variable that represent the delivery times of a population, and for this case we know the distribution for X is given by:

X \sim N(20,9.31)  

Where \mu=20 and \sigma=9.31

Since the distribution for X is normal then the distribution for the sample mean \bar X is given by:

\bar X \sim N(\mu, \frac{\sigma}{\sqrt{n}})

And we can use the z score formula given by:

z= \frac{\bar X -\mu}{\frac{\sigma}{\sqrt{n}}}

If we use this formula we got:

z=\frac{21-20}{\frac{9.31}{\sqrt{18}}}= 0.456

z=\frac{25-20}{\frac{9.31}{\sqrt{18}}}= 2.279

And using a calculator, excel or the normal standard table and we have that:
